EE delivers the strongest coverage for the HR4 district in Hereford. Scored across 5G, 4G and 3G using the latest UK operator footprint data.
Drawing on Ofcom Connected Nations 2024 premises coverage statistics, EE comes out on top for Hereford. In this rural area, EE achieves an overall coverage score of 74/100 — driven by moderate 5G coverage (52%) and rock-solid 4G at 97%. 5G and 4G scores are closely matched, reflecting a mature, stable network.
EE comfortably leads O2 by 6 points overall. While O2 reaches 40% on 5G and 98% on 4G in Hereford, it falls short of EE's combined performance across all bands. Three and Vodafone round out the field at 60 and 60 respectively.
In rural areas like Hereford, 4G reliability often matters more than 5G availability. EE scores 97% on 4G here, making it the most dependable choice for voice calls and data in areas where 5G infrastructure is still limited.
